Charles Thomas (Tom) Gill of Tinton Falls, 81, passed away May 27 after a brief illness. Tom was born Nov. 12, 1938 in Red Bank to George Gill Sr. and Anna Bottagaro Gill. He grew up in Red Bank and lived there and in Tinton Falls for most of his life.

Tom worked at Red Bank Lumber Company and for the United State Post Office, in addition to being a house painter. He enjoyed occasional trips to Florida, visiting race tracks like Hialeah. He loved nature and animals of all kinds. Tom had a warm and friendly manner, a great sense of humor and was a naturally good dancer. He lived with and cared for his mother until her death in 2007. 

He is survived by his wife Olga; his brother George (and Waverely) Gill Jr. of Red Bank and Palm Springs, California; his brother Greg Gill of Palm Desert, California; his sister Gloria ‘Gigi’ (and Tim) Walker of Scarborough, Maine; his nieces, Denise, Laura, Callie and Julia; his nephews, Patrick and Michael; and many cousins and lifelong friends.
